Author Topic: FIT files revisited - no waypoints  (Read 1138 times)

KenF

  • Sr. Member
  • ****
  • Posts: 137
    • View Profile
FIT files revisited - no waypoints
« on: June 27, 2021, 03:15:06 PM »
This is a persistent issue that I have mostly ignored on a Garmin Epix that I have used for a few years.
The Epix (a discontinued wrist type device) stores its waypoints (aka "locations") in a "Locations.fit" file in a "Garmin\Locations" folder.
Both of the following result in an empty TF entry,  i.e. no waypoints  (and no error messages).
  (1) Using the TF GPS transfer function - "Download waypoints,"     
  (2) Directly reading/loading "Locations.fit" as a file.

In contrast,  FIT files for tracks (aka  "Activities") can be read/downloaded into TF either way.

This missing waypoint issue seems to be specific to TF.  Other GPS software and/or FIT file conversion utilities I have played with seem to handle the waypoints (or the Locations.fit file) from the Epix as expected.



ScottMorris

  • Administrator
  • Sr. Member
  • *****
  • Posts: 2754
  • TopoFusion Author
    • View Profile
    • http://www.topofusion.com/diary
Re: FIT files revisited - no waypoints
« Reply #1 on: June 27, 2021, 05:34:12 PM »
Interesting.  I'll admit that the FIT input/output routine is not super robust.  It needs some work.  Very complicated API, unfortunately.

Might be able to fix this issue though. Thanks for reporting it.
Scott Morris - founder and co-author of TopoFusion
email: smorris@topofusion.com

KenF

  • Sr. Member
  • ****
  • Posts: 137
    • View Profile
Re: FIT files revisited - no waypoints
« Reply #2 on: June 27, 2021, 08:26:58 PM »
Output?
Is there supposed to be a FIT output function? I see 13 format options when doing a file "save as," but FIT is not one of them.
(Input has 14 options, including FIT)
I would LOVE to have FIT output capability. It would avoid some kludgy workarounds that I presently use with the Epix.
Being able to download, edit and/or resave FIT files directly to/from the device (especially without using other software) would be VERY useful. 

See http://topofusion.com/forum/feature-requests/fit-write-support/msg114967/#msg114967

Thanks
« Last Edit: June 28, 2021, 08:04:01 AM by KenF »

Larry

  • Sr. Member
  • ****
  • Posts: 157
    • View Profile
Re: FIT files revisited - no waypoints
« Reply #3 on: June 30, 2021, 08:01:18 AM »

Being able to download, edit and/or resave FIT files directly to/from the device (especially without using other software) would be VERY useful. 

Thanks

I'm assuming that my old Garmin Forerunner 310xt handles waypoints ("Locations") in a similar manner. Manually inputting them is a pain. Being able to upload them directly from TF would be really great! And downloading saved Locations too.

Larry

KenF

  • Sr. Member
  • ****
  • Posts: 137
    • View Profile
Re: FIT files revisited - no waypoints
« Reply #4 on: July 31, 2021, 06:06:28 PM »
(To be filed under "stuff I thought I knew, but ignored and forgot") ;)
The situation may not be quite so simple with Garmin devices that use a "locations.fit" file
On my Epix, it appears that the "locations.fit" file is only a mirror of the waypoints/locations that are saved somewhere in the memory of the device.
That file is automatically rewritten/updated  by the device.
But, conversely,  the "saved location" memory is NOT affected by actions on the file, including deleting or replacing it.
As far as I am aware, a "saved location" can only be removed by manually accessing the "locations" list via the device itself.
Fortunately, there is a "delete all" option at the end of the list.

FULL "FIT" file compatibility would still be desirable, including the specifc ability to "download waypoints," which I presently cannot do via TF. It appears that simply reading the "locations\locations.fit" file would accompish this.
 

« Last Edit: July 31, 2021, 08:33:40 PM by KenF »